Payment Options That Stand Out

The range of banking methods is one of the biggest draws. International casinos typically support debit and credit cards, digital wallets like Skrill and Neteller, bank transfers, and increasingly, cryptocurrencies. Each has its own trade-off:

  • Cryptocurrencies – fastest deposits and withdrawals, low fees, additional privacy. Bitcoin and Ethereum are the standards, but some sites now accept USDT and Litecoin.
  • Digital wallets – instant processing, secure, and easy to manage across multiple platforms.
  • Bank transfers – fine for large sums, but expect slower turnaround times, often three to five business days.
  • Credit/debit cards – widely accepted but some banks block transactions to international casinos.

What to Look for Before You Join

The practical takeaway isn’t a pat sentence about “gamble responsibly.” It’s this: before you commit to any site, test its withdrawal process with a tiny deposit – say £20. See how fast the cash lands back in your wallet. Check whether the live chat actually answers decent questions. Read the bonus terms aloud – if a phrase sounds deliberately vague, treat it as a warning. International casinos offer genuine flexibility, but the smart player treats them like any other offshore transaction: verify first, trust later.
